About 7 months ago we entered the world of Hemophilia. Our yougest son, Will was diagnosed when he was just 4 months old. This blog was created to tell our story and to share our experiences with others. Hemophilia is a rare, inherited bleeding disorder that is passed down, most commonly, from mother (the carrier) to son. In our case it was "hidden" and Will is the first living male to have it. Since then, I have been in the process of DNA testing and have found out that I also have low clotting levels (34%) my mother has 32%. I have a younger brother who is unaffected and an uncle who is unaffected. We had no knowledge of being carriers until now. In all other ways, Will is normal and healthy. Hemophilia is just a bump in the road of our journey....
